Abstract

The utility model relates to a blade-fixing structure of a ceiling fan motor. The utility model is characterized in that a proper position of a bottom plate of a blade is provided with a convex cylinder; the convex cylinder can rapidly and directly sheath an opposite hole position on a rotary disk of a motor when the utility model is assembled; the bottom plate is provided with a plurality of reticulate troughs to make the utility model have the function of vibration absorption; in addition, the periphery of the rotary disk of a motor is provided with a plurality of equant screw holes; screws can be screwed in proper screws according to needs to correct the balance of the weight of a blade on the rotary disk.
